This build is mentioned in Microsoft antitrust document PX01168 from January 1992, along with 58 and 60.
The document reveals that the build was thoroughly tested and passed most of the tests.
It is also mentioned in document PX01251 alongside builds 71, 101 and RCs 1-3, as well as TERMINAL.EXE in early Chicago builds.
